The Advanced Flying Automobile Sokol A400 is a dual mode vehicle capable of operating on the ground at freeway
speeds and flying at general aviation aircraft speeds. All components needed to drive and fly are
integral parts of the vehicle (permanently attached). Flight components (wing, horizontal &
vertical stabilizer, and propeller) are stored inside the body in the automotive configuration and are deployed
automatically by pushing a button to convert the vehicle into the aircraft configuration. Telescopic flight
components minimize storage requirements. Principles of automated deployments and retraction of all components
has been demonstrated by the AFA functionality model (shown below).
